Born in Catania in 1973. Lives in New York Sandra Virlinzi began exhibiting in the mid-1990s with the group the ‘Ultrapop,' a sort of painting characterized by its flatness and lively use of color, which draws more on the language of advertising than that of comics. Her research has continued freely since 2005, distinguished by the subjects-puppets it portrays and by the attention given to background decoration. The figures express various themes such as generational contrasts and an attachment to one's roots. Through caricature deformation and arbitrariness in proportion, Virlinzi's work takes on a playful, humorous tone that does not negate a scathing capacity for social criticism. The ceramic works conserve this ironic content; the artist plays with the words in the titles, some of which suggest the different meanings inherent in the word itself (China).
